6-(Furan-2-yl)picolinic acid is a versatile compound that finds wide application in chemical synthesis due to its unique structural properties. This compound serves as a vital building block in the development of novel organic molecules with varied functionalities. Through strategic manipulation of its chemical structure, 6-(Furan-2-yl)picolinic acid can be utilized in the synthesis of pharmaceuticals, agrochemicals, and materials science research. Its distinctive furan ring confers specific reactivity patterns that can be harnessed to introduce specific functional groups or stereochemical features into target molecules. Additionally, the picolinic acid moiety enhances the compound's coordination capabilities, making it a valuable ligand in transition metal catalysis and organometallic chemistry. In summary, 6-(Furan-2-yl)picolinic acid is a valuable tool in the hands of synthetic chemists, enabling the efficient construction of diverse molecular architectures with tailored properties and applications.
